Post-tetanic potentiation is caused by two signalling mechanisms affecting quantal size and quantal content
A high-frequency action potential train induces post-tetanic potentiation (PTP) of transmission at many synapses by increasing the intra-terminal calcium concentration, which may increase the quantal content by activation of protein kinase C (PKC).
